Post by Can you afford to pay me, Gah on Apr 8, 2021 5:26:26 GMT -5
I have it but they really need to fix a lot of the things the WWE Network had that I like. Like being able to watch a show and pick a match. So much easier, more so if you stopped during a show and come back later. Or pick by the year for PPVs and it brings you all the PPVs in order from that year. It just not very user friendly. You can tell they rushed getting this going.

Post by Spider2024 on Apr 8, 2021 10:32:29 GMT -5
Actually I think I prefer having a Peacock subscription over a WWE Network one. Because for the longest time I was more so using Network to watch the live PPVs instead of watching old material, and now for half the price I can still do that.
Also I'm pretty sure it'll only take a few months tops to get the vast majority of WWE archives onto Peacock. Although I agree that the old Network should've stayed up longer while the conversion to Peacock could be better executed.
